Exception Code | 0 |
---|---|
Exception Type | Neos\RedirectHandler\Exception |
Log Reference | 202403291440138703b4 |
Thrown in File | Data/Temporary/Development/Cache/Code/Flow_Object_Classes/Neos_RedirectHandler_RedirectService.php |
Line | 105 |
Original File | Packages/Application/Neos.RedirectHandler/Classes/RedirectService.php |
Neos\RedirectHandler\RedirectService_Original::buildResponse(Neos\Flow\Http\Request, Neos\RedirectHandler\Redirect_Original)
00064: $this->redirectStorage->incrementHitCount($redirect);
00065: }
00066: return $this->buildResponse($httpRequest, $redirect);
00067: } catch (\Exception $exception) {
00068: // Throw exception if it's a \Neos\RedirectHandler\Exception (used for custom exception handling)
Neos\RedirectHandler\RedirectService_Original::buildResponseIfApplicable(Neos\Flow\Http\Request)
call_user_func_array(array|2|, array|1|)
00097: public function __call($methodName, array $arguments)
00098: {
00099: return call_user_func_array([$this->_activateDependency(), $methodName], $arguments);
00100: }
00101: }
Neos\Flow\ObjectManagement\DependencyInjection\DependencyProxy::__call("buildResponseIfApplicable", array|1|)
00050: }
00051: $httpRequest = $componentContext->getHttpRequest();
00052: $response = $this->redirectService->buildResponseIfApplicable($httpRequest);
00053: if ($response !== null) {
00054: $componentContext->replaceHttpResponse($response);
Neos\RedirectHandler\RedirectComponent_Original::handle(Neos\Flow\Http\Component\ComponentContext)
00059: continue;
00060: }
00061: $component->handle($componentContext);
00062: $this->response = $componentContext->getHttpResponse();
00063: if ($componentContext->getParameter(ComponentChain::class, 'cancel') === true) {
Neos\Flow\Http\Component\ComponentChain_Original::handle(Neos\Flow\Http\Component\ComponentContext)
00059: continue;
00060: }
00061: $component->handle($componentContext);
00062: $this->response = $componentContext->getHttpResponse();
00063: if ($componentContext->getParameter(ComponentChain::class, 'cancel') === true) {
Neos\Flow\Http\Component\ComponentChain_Original::handle(Neos\Flow\Http\Component\ComponentContext)
00110: }
00111:
00112: $this->baseComponentChain->handle($this->componentContext);
00113: $response = $this->baseComponentChain->getResponse();
00114:
Neos\Flow\Http\RequestHandler::handleRequest()
00107:
00108: $this->activeRequestHandler = $this->resolveRequestHandler();
00109: $this->activeRequestHandler->handleRequest();
00110: }
00111:
Neos\Flow\Core\Bootstrap::run()
00025: $context = \Neos\Flow\Core\Bootstrap::getEnvironmentConfigurationSetting('FLOW_CONTEXT') ?: 'Development';
00026: $bootstrap = new \Neos\Flow\Core\Bootstrap($context);
00027: $bootstrap->run();